Politis (Greek: Πολίτης, meaning "Citizen") is a daily Greek-language daily national newspaper published in Cyprus. It is the second-largest (by circulation) Greek-language newspaper on the island, with about 7,000 copies sold daily, or about 8% of the market.[1]
Politis maintains a free and subscription based online presence at politis.com.cy, and a radio station with both live online streaming and FM transmission in Cyprus.
